Chipotle Salsa
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 5 Minutes
Cook Time: 25 Minutes
Ready In: 30 Minutes
Servings: 6
Found this on and modified it to my tastes. I needed a recipe that would go into my Mexican Drunk Beans. Here it is! Tone down the chilis to get a milder taste.
Ingredients:
3 cups chipotle chiles (or 30 dried chipotles)
8 roma tomatoes, chopped
12 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 cup cilantro, chopped
2 tablespoons salt
1 tablespoon lime juice
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
Directions:
1. Combine all ingredients in a saucepan and bring to a boil.
2. Reduce heat and simmer until it has reduced by about 1/3 (if using dried chilis, you should see skins falling off, strain.)
3. Cool.
4. Pour into a blender or food processor and puree until smooth.
5. Strain and serve chilled.
